I have a Java executable file, swagger-codegen-cli.jar
, that I'd like to be able to execute globally from the console like I would with an .exe
in my environment PATH.
Currently if I want to execute it, I have to type java -jar C:\Users\Jacob\swagger-codegen-cli.jar
.
How can I "alias" (what's the proper term?) this command globally as something succinct, like swagger-codegen
? So something like this:
java -jar C:\Users\Jacob\swagger-codegen-cli.jar generate -i http://localhost/swagger/docs/v1
becomes this:
swagger-codegen generate -i http://localhost/swagger/docs/v1
